#e558de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e558de is composed of 89.8% red, 34.5% green and 87.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 61.6% magenta, 3.1%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 303 degrees, a saturation of 73.1% and a lightness of 62.2%. #e558de color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b0ff with #cb00bd.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

#e558de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e558de has RGB values of R:229, G:88, B:222 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.62, Y:0.03,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15030494.

Hex triplet e558de #e558de
RGB Decimal 229, 88, 222 rgb(229,88,222)
RGB Percent 89.8, 34.5, 87.1 rgb(89.8%,34.5%,87.1%)
CMYK 0, 62, 3, 10
HSL 303°, 73.1, 62.2 hsl(303,73.1%,62.2%)
HSV (or HSB) 303°, 61.6, 89.8
Web Safe cc66cc #cc66cc
CIE-LAB 60.706, 70.253, -42.075
XYZ 48.987, 28.914, 72.104
xyY 0.327, 0.193, 28.914
CIE-LCH 60.706, 81.889, 329.082
CIE-LUV 60.706, 65.091, -75.805
Hunter-Lab 53.772, 68.514, -41.863
Binary 11100101, 01011000, 11011110

Shades and Tints of #e558de

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030003 is the darkest color, while #fdf1f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#e558de

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a29ba2 is the less saturated color, while #fb42f2 is the most saturated one.
